7 MyBatis动态SQL之bind标签|转

1 MyBatis动态SQL之if 语句
2 MyBatis动态sql之where标签|转
3 MyBatis动态SQL之set标签|转
4 MyBatis动态SQL之trim元素|转
5 MyBatis动态sql中foreach标签的使用
6 MyBatis动态SQL之choose(when、otherwise)语句
7 MyBatis动态SQL之bind标签|转

  bind 元素允许你在 OGNL 表达式以外创建一个变量,并将其绑定到当前SQL的上下文。使用案例:

<select id="selectEmployeesLike" resultType="cn.mybatis.domain.Employee">
  <bind name="namePattern" value="'%' + _parameter.getName() + '%'" />
  SELECT * FROM tb_employee
  WHERE NAME LIKE #{namePattern}
</select>

Reference

posted @ 2022-03-30 08:13  楼兰胡杨  阅读(306)  评论(0编辑  收藏  举报